In a significant development, the Supreme Court has summoned the Bhubaneswar Development Authority (BDA), seeking a detailed explanation on the disputed occupancy certificate (OC) issued to a city-based apartment, Odisha’s first public-private partnership (PPP) real estate project.
The case has sparked serious questions over regulatory compliance and governance in the state’s housing sector.
A Project Marred by Legal Battles
According to Times of India, the project, initiated by the Odisha State Housing Board (OSHB), has been entangled in legal disputes for years. Allegations of fraudulent practices and regulatory lapses have surrounded its progress.
